Hierarkisk tærskelsignaturskema — en tilgang til at skelne sangere i tærskel... PlatoBlockchain Data Intelligence. Lodret søgning. Ai.

Hierarkisk tærskelsignaturskema - en tilgang til at skelne sangere i tærskelværdi...


Hierarchical Threshold Signature Scheme — En tilgang til at skelne sangere i Threshold Signature Scheme

Denne rapport opdaterer om, hvad AMIS, Coinbase Crypto Community Fund bevillingsmodtager, har arbejdet på i løbet af den første del af deres årlange Crypto-udviklingsbevilling. Dette dækker specifikt deres arbejde med hierarkisk tærskelsignatur.

Coinbase Giving

Introduktion

AMIS er en finansiel teknologivirksomhed, der skaber bånd mellem traditionelle og decentraliserede verdener. Vi leverer sikkerhed og tilgængelighed for blockchains såvel som for kryptovalutaer. Hos os kan vores kunder administrere blockchain-teknologi med lethed og tillid.

Hvad er MPC?

Distribueret computing i datalogi fokuserer på at opnå det fælles formål ved at et system har separate komponenter, som forbinder, interagerer og formidler beskeder til hinanden. Flerpartsberegning (forkort. MPC) sørger for, at de ønskede opgaver udføres sikkert i et distribueret system for at forhindre ondsindede entiteter. Mange ondsindede enheder stjæler input fra alle komponenter i systemet eller inducerer til at afvige de korrekte resultater til deres egne formål. Derfor kræver enhver sikker MPC-protokoller følgende to egenskaber:

  • Privacy: Hver part bør ikke lære mere end dens foreskrevne output.
  • Korrekthed: Hver part er garanteret det korrekte output.

Hvorfor skal vi flette private kryptonøgler med MPC?

I blockchain-verdenen er besiddelsen af ​​private nøgler kontrollen over dine aktiver. Hvordan beskytter du din private nøgle? Et naturligt svar er, at du overlader professionel depotservice til at administrere private nøgler. Det er dog nemt at blive mål for hackere. På den anden side, hvis brugere har private nøgler, er det meget sandsynligt, at de bliver stjålet af modstandere på grund af svag bevidsthed om informationssikkerhed eller nogle upassende handlinger.

Inspireret af praksis med at vedligeholde skattekort er en naiv idé at opdele kortet i mange dele og gemme dem på de fordelte steder. I denne indstilling vil omkostningerne ved angreb stige på grund af flere spots. Det næste kommende spørgsmål er, hvordan man sikkert tager disse dele ud til brug. Da vi nu er i et distribueret system, bliver MPC en naturlig mulighed for at løse problemet. Dette skyldes, at hver komponent sikkert og korrekt kan udføre de beregningsmæssige krav garanteret af MPC.

Tærskelsignaturordning (forkort. TSS), en særlig anvendelse af MPC-teknologi, reducerer risikoen for private nøglehåndtering dramatisk. Vigtigst af alt, gemmer TSS ikke den private nøgle, som er *opdelt* i mange dele kaldet "andel”, på serveren og sørger for risikokontrol samt adskillelse af opgaver. I mellemtiden, sammenlignet med multi-signatur, giver TSS den oprindelige multi-signatur-kapacitet til de blockchains, der mangler kortere signaturer og bedre privatliv. Disse væsentlige fordele gør TSS velegnet til at implementere hot wallets uden at afsløre private nøgler og levere tjenesten i realtid.

Hvem er Alice?

Sammenlignet med TSS, deler denne Hierarkisk tærskelsignaturskema (forkort. HTSS) får lov til at have forskellige rang. Hovedfordelen ved denne ordning er vertikal adgangskontrol, således at den har "delvis ansvarlighed". Selvom TSS opnår fælles kontrol for at sprede risiko blandt deltagerne og undgå enkelte fejlpunkter, er vigtigheden af ​​alle aktier lige stor. Det er umuligt at skelne, hvilken aktie der bliver involveret i en uventet signatur, hvilket skyldes, at TSS kun understøtter horisontal adgangskontrol. For eksempel kræver en vigtig kontrakt ikke kun nok underskrifter, men skal også underskrives af en leder. I HTSS-rammen inducerer tildeling af forskellige rækker af hver aktie, at enhver gyldig signatur, der genereres, inkluderer forvalterens andel. Vi kalder dette bibliotek Alice. Målet med Alice er at levere et åbent og revideret TSS-bibliotek. Samtidig vil vi også organisere nogle nyttige kryptografibiblioteker uafhængigt i udviklingsprocessen. Derudover vil AMIS løbende opdatere dette bibliotek og løse potentielle sikkerhedsproblemer.

Ved at dele artikler i mediet og løbende åbne forskningsartikler og biblioteker, motiveres AMIS til en gradvist højere kapacitet. Mere præcist har vi:

Bortset fra akademisk forskning udviklede AMIS også følgende produkter:

Køreplan og fremskridt

I marts implementerer vi en ny protokol for ECDSA: UC ikke-interaktiv, proaktiv, tærskel-ECDSA med identificerbare afbrydelser herunder nøglegenerering, nøgleopdatering og hjælpeinformation, skilt med tre runde og skilt med seks runde. Den del, der endnu ikke er blevet integreret, er ekkoprotokollen, som giver et sikkert broadcast-miljø for hver node, men tilføjer en ekstra omgang kommunikation.

For EdDSA anvender vi også den velkendte protokol: FROST, som understøtter de elliptiske kurver: ed25519 og sr25519. Denne del er dog ikke blevet integreret i Alices mestergren. Selvfølgelig understøtter ovenstående biblioteker også Hierarkisk hemmelig deling. Vi håber at kunne afslutte alle de ovennævnte opgaver i maj og forberede revision i juni. Til sidst er jeg meget taknemmelig for støtten fra Coinbase's bevilling, så vi kan fortsætte med at gennemføre dette projekt.

Coinbase søger officielt ansøgninger om vores 2022-udviklerbevillinger fokuseret på blockchain-udviklere, der bidrager direkte til en blockchain-kodebase, eller forskere, der producerer hvidbøger. Lær mere om ring for ansøgninger her.

Hierarkisk tærskelsignaturskema — en tilgang til at skelne sangere i tærskel... PlatoBlockchain Data Intelligence. Lodret søgning. Ai.


Hierarkisk tærskelsignaturskema - en tilgang til at skelne sangere i tærskelværdi... blev oprindeligt offentliggjort i Coinbase-bloggen på Medium, hvor folk fortsætter samtalen ved at fremhæve og svare på denne historie.

Tidsstempel:

Mere fra Coinbase